Beatrice Wilcox Proetsch, 92, loved music and singing in the choir

CAROLINA BEACH — Beatrice Wilcox Proetsch, 92, passed away Sunday, Dec. 31, 2017, at her residence. She was born July 7, 1925, in New Bern, N.C., daughter of the late James and Janie Wilcox.

Surviving are her son, Jeff Proetsch, and his wife, Linda, and their children, Matthew and Victoria; daughter, Donna Proetsch Foland of California, and her children, Analie and Danne; nieces, Eleanor Ruth Privette, Linda Sloop, Jerri Delahoy and Janet Craig; and nephew, Jimmy Wilcox. In addition to her parents, she was preceded in death by her husband, Victor G. Proetsch; sister, Eleanor Gray Tyson; and brothers, Pat and Bob Wilcox.

Mrs. Proetsch graduated from Greensboro Women’s College (UNC-Greensboro) with a degree in Spanish and was a substitute teacher at Carolina Beach Elementary School for many years.

She was a member of St. Paul’s United Methodist Church of Carolina Beach, where she directed the children’s choir and sang in the adult choir. Later, she joined the Christian and Missionary Alliance Church of Carolina Beach, where she also enjoyed singing with the choir.

She loved music, played the piano, and especially enjoyed meeting her friends at McDonald’s at Carolina Beach.

A service will be held 2 p.m., Friday, Jan. 5, at Andrews Valley Chapel with entombment following in Greenlawn Memorial Park Mausoleum. Visitation will be held from 1 to 2 p.m. prior to services at the mortuary.

The family wishes to express their heartfelt thanks to her caregivers from Lower Cape Fear Hospice, including Wendy, Cindy, Julie and especially Kathy BonVouloir, Willie Shuford, Sandi Panicali and Chaplain Nancy Cooper.

In lieu of flowers, please consider a memorial gift to Lower Cape Fear Hospice Foundation, 1414 Physicians Drive, Wilmington, NC 28401.
